The hard problem of consciousness is the problem of explaining why and how sentient organisms have qualia or phenomenal experienceshow and why it is that some internal states are subjective, felt states, such as heat or pain, rather than merely nonsubjective, unfelt states, as in a thermostat or a toaster. Mar 30, 2020 tom stoppard, original name tomas straussler, in full sir tom stoppard, born july 3, 1937, zlin, czechoslovakia now in czech republic, czechborn british playwright and screenwriter whose work is marked by verbal brilliance, ingenious action, and structural dexterity.
